Understanding the Program: Bridging Theory and Practice

The Postgraduate Certificate in Leadership Skills for Effective School Change is designed to provide a comprehensive understanding of how to lead through change. The curriculum is meticulously crafted to ensure that participants not only grasp the theoretical underpinnings of effective leadership but also learn how to apply these concepts in real-world situations. Key areas of focus include:

- Strategic Planning and Implementation: Learn how to develop and implement strategic plans that align with school goals and community needs.

- Change Management: Explore techniques for managing change effectively, ensuring that transitions are smooth and beneficial for all stakeholders.

- Communication and Collaboration: Develop skills to foster open communication and build strong collaborative relationships among staff, students, and parents.

- Ethical Leadership: Understand the importance of ethical decision-making in leadership and how to lead with integrity and transparency.

Practical Applications: Real-World Case Studies

One of the standout features of this program is its emphasis on practical applications through real-world case studies. These case studies provide participants with a range of scenarios to analyze and address, allowing them to apply their learning in a safe, supportive environment. Here are a few examples of the types of case studies you might encounter:

# Case Study 1: Implementing a New Technology System

Imagine a school district facing the challenge of integrating a new technology system to improve student learning outcomes. This case study would guide participants through the process of planning and implementing such a system, including stakeholder engagement, training, and ongoing support. You would learn how to address potential resistance and ensure that the new system is adopted effectively.

# Case Study 2: Addressing Staff Turnover

Another case study might focus on a school struggling with high staff turnover. Participants would explore strategies for retaining talented educators, including improving working conditions, offering professional development opportunities, and fostering a positive school culture. This case study would provide insights into how to build a supportive and engaging work environment.

# Case Study 3: Enhancing Student Engagement

A third case study could delve into the issue of student disengagement. Here, you would learn how to identify the root causes of disengagement and develop innovative strategies to re-engage students. This might include implementing project-based learning, integrating technology, or offering more personalized learning experiences.
